 Review comment:
   It will better to have APIs that have strong and well-defined contracts. 
Taking in a Map<String, String> seems very fragile and makes it harder for the 
implementors. 
   
   Additionally, what do you think about passing this information during 
construction as opposed to method parameter since these are fundamental 
properties for the config loaders to work in the first place. With that, we can 
fail fast during construction and it is also easy to reason about the failures 
in getConfig as operational failures instead of validation checks.
